Murder 3, Jayantabhai Ki Luv Story Takes Dull Opening
This week, we have Vishesh Bhatt making his debut with Murder 3, a film which features Randeep Hooda, Aditi Rao Hyadri and Sara Loren in the lead. It is also part of the successful franchise that includes Murderand Murder 2. On the other hand, first-time director Vinnil Makran serves up a romantic comedy,Jayantabhai Ki Luv Story (JBKLS), starring Vivek Oberoi and Neha Sharma.
The opening of both films was poor and most distributors believe last week's releases, Special 26and ABCD – AnyBody Can Dance, will be strong contenders this week as well.
In Mumbai, Rajesh Thadani of Multimedia Combines says both releases did not open as hoped in Mumbai and across territories. "JBKLS opened at 15 per cent pan-India whereas Murder 3 opened at 30 per cent, while, in Mumbai, JBKLS opened at 10 per cent and Murder 3 took an opening of 30 per cent only. Expectations from Murder 3 were huge as the film is part of a huge franchise but the report of the film is not good."
In Delhi, GD Mehta of Bobby Arts International adds, "This week, Special 26 and ABCD will do good business as Murder 3 and JBKLS are not carrying good reports. Murder 3 opened well below expectations, at 30 per cent, and JBKLS opened at 10 per cent. I doubt JBKLS will do any better. After all, who wants to watch Vivek Oberoi?"
In East Punjab, Surendra Saluja of Lakshya Movies remarks, "Murder 3 has opened little better thanJBKLS. It took an opening of 40 per cent and the other film opened at 25-30 per cent. Since Murder 3has been allotted more screens than JBKLS, it will do better business. But the reports of both films are poor."
In West Bengal, Debashish Dey of Aum Movies says, "JBKLS opened at 15-20 per cent, which is not surprising as we did not expect anything from this film. On the other hand, Murder 3 opened at 30 per cent but the report is very bad."
In Rajasthan, Gaurav Gaur of O'Real Imagination says JBKLS took a very poor opening at 5 per cent whereas Murder 3 opened better, at 15 per cent. "There is no chance that these movies will do well in the coming days. In all probability, Special 26 andABCD will go strong this week too."
In CP Berar, Sarang Chandak of Shri Rang Films concludes, "JBKLS opened at 10 per cent and Murder 3 at 18-20 per cent. According to the reports, it seems ABCD and Special 26 will have a clear run in the week ahead."
